Output 30f08c95bfb7f257be493dfbcfc571d559ce080d7b031528aa8e9047500b74e1:2

value
133408555
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97e56de01102a8d5e44cdebff1a8322f17a63000 OP_EQUAL
address
MMkK7R8ddrCrUiE99voYeg9BBV2kmtZ1VJ
transaction
30f08c95bfb7f257be493dfbcfc571d559ce080d7b031528aa8e9047500b74e1
spent
true